US Patent 11310256 Monitoring encrypted network traffic

Patent 11310256 was granted and assigned to ExtraHop Networks on April, 2022 by the United States Patent and Trademark Office.

Embodiments are directed to monitoring network traffic using network monitoring computers (NMCs). Networks may be configured to protect servers using centralized security protocols. Centralized security protocols may depend on centralized control provided by authentication control servers. If a client intends to access protected servers it may communicate with the authentication control server to obtain keys that enable it to access the requested servers. NMCs may monitor network traffic the centralized security protocol to collect metrics associated with the control servers, clients, or resource servers.
